Red de conocimiento informático - Conocimiento del nombre de dominio - Resumen de códigos de estado HTTP comunes

Resumen de códigos de estado HTTP comunes

Los siguientes son 15 códigos de estado HTTP comúnmente utilizados en nuestro trabajo, que deben recordarse

Si desea obtener más información sobre códigos de estado HTTP específicos, consulte: Estado HTTP. descripción súper detallada del código

Este código de estado le dice al cliente que debe continuar enviando la solicitud. Esta respuesta temporal se utiliza para notificar al cliente que parte de la solicitud ha sido aceptada por el servidor, pero el cliente. debe continuar enviando la parte restante de la solicitud. Si la solicitud se ha completado, ignore esta respuesta y el servidor enviará un resultado final al cliente una vez completada la solicitud.

Este es el más común. Código de estado http, que indica que el servidor aceptó con éxito la solicitud y devolverá al cliente el resultado final solicitado.

Para decirlo sin rodeos, todo es normal.

Indica que el servidor ha aceptado la solicitud, pero aún no la ha procesado y no se sabe si la solicitud se procesará eventualmente.

El servidor procesó la solicitud con éxito, pero. no devolvió ningún contenido de entidad. Es posible que se devuelva nueva metainformación del encabezado

El servidor ha procesado con éxito parte de la solicitud GET.

Las herramientas de descarga HTTP como FlashGet o Thunder utilizan este tipo de respuesta para reanudar descargas de punto de interrupción o para dividir un documento grande en múltiples segmentos de descarga para una descarga simultánea.

La página web solicitada por el cliente se ha movido permanentemente a una nueva ubicación. Cuando el enlace cambia, se devuelve un código 301 para informar al cliente el cambio en el enlace. El cliente guarda el nuevo enlace y realiza. una solicitud al nuevo enlace, se ha devuelto el resultado de la solicitud.

El recurso solicitado ahora responde temporalmente a la solicitud desde un URI diferente. Debido a que dichas redirecciones son temporales, el cliente debe continuar enviando solicitudes futuras a la dirección original.

Si el cliente envía una solicitud GET condicional y la solicitud está permitida, pero el contenido del documento no ha cambiado (desde el último acceso o según las condiciones de la solicitud), el servidor DEBE devolver esto Código de estado 304.

La expresión simple es: el servidor ha ejecutado GET, pero el archivo no ha cambiado.

Con respecto al contenido del almacenamiento en caché HTTP, consulte: Un artículo para comprender el almacenamiento en caché HTTP

El servidor web le indica al visitante devolviendo un error HTTP 400 que el programa utilizado por el visitante para acceder al sitio web tiene un error, o la solicitud de acceso está en curso.

Cuando un visitante intenta acceder a una página restringida sin autorización, el sitio web devuelve un error HTTP 401. Los malos intentos de inicio de sesión son la causa principal de este error.

Un error 403 es similar a un error 401, excepto que un error 401 significa acceso no autorizado, mientras que un error 403 significa acceso prohibido. Cualquier inicio de sesión no funcionará en caso de errores 403. Se produce un error 403 al intentar acceder a un directorio de sitios web (prohibido).

La solicitud falló. El recurso solicitado por el cliente no se encontró o no existe.

También es relativamente común.

El servidor encontró un error desconocido y no pudo completar la solicitud actual del cliente.

Un servidor que funciona como puerta de enlace o proxy recibió una respuesta no válida de un servidor ascendente mientras intentaba realizar una solicitud.

El servidor no puede manejar la solicitud actual debido a una sobrecarga temporal o mantenimiento del servidor. El código de estado http anterior es el código de estado que a menudo devuelve el servidor. Los usuarios solo pueden saber si el servidor se está ejecutando normalmente a través del estado. del navegador Generalmente, excepto los códigos de estado de error, no verá los códigos de estado del servidor.